Sister Calista Roy identified an adaptation model that characterizes the individual as being in constant interaction with a changing environment, therefore requiring adaptation. Which of the following identifies an adaptive mode listed in her theory?
 
  A) Role function
  B) Nutrition
  C) Spirituality
  D) Genetic makeup

Answer to Question 1

Ans: A
: Roy identifies four adaptive modes, or ways in which a person adapts through: (1)
physiologic needs, (2) self-concept, (3) role function, and (4) interdependence relations.
Nutrition, spirituality, and genetic makeup are not discrete concepts within this theory.

Answer to Question 2

Ans: D
One of the four major positions of the ANA Position Paper on Educational
Preparation is that education for assistants in the health service occupations should be short,
intensive preservice programs in vocational education institutions, rather than on-the-job
training programs. It also states that the education of all those who are licensed to practice
nursing should take place in institutions of higher education, not in hospitals. The paper
specifies an associate degree as the minimum for technical nursing and a baccalaureate degree
for professional nursing.
